Western Australia

Western Australia is the largest State, 2.5 million square kilometres, and occupies the western third of the country. The population of approximately 2.3 million mainly live in the south west of the state. The 12,889 km of coastline offer pristine beaches and nine Marine Parks. Inland, the varying lanscape hosts over 12,000 species of wildflowers that begin their spectacular display as early as July in the north, and as late as November in the south.
